Thousands of anti-immigration protesters took to the streets across South Africa on Tuesday as demonstrations demanding the removal of undocumented foreigners began under heavy police presence, raising fresh concerns among foreign nationals, including Nigerians.

Videos shared online showed large crowds marching through Johannesburg, where protesters demanded that undocumented immigrants leave the country.

The protest followed an unofficial June 30 deadline earlier issued by anti-migration campaigners for undocumented foreigners to leave South Africa.
